Txwillie wrote: Kell, they say that 'flowers ALWAYS bloom in Northern California' so it's hard to believe you have a problem growing Datura.Do you not get enough heat to keep 'em happy? They do great in our heat and wind. Last year I had single white Datura growing along the east side of a metal building and they literly took over the bed. Over 5' tall and sometimes over 100 large blooms at a time. This year I had livestock get in and strip the leaves down to the stems around first of July and here within 30 days they are leafed out and blooms about to open up again! Guess they are geared for desertlike conditions. Temps. around here usually get down into the low 90's, high 80's in September, so maybe the Brugs will try to bloom again. We'll have to wait and see!
